Optimizing the Behaviour of Web Users Through Expectation Maximization Algorithm and Mixture of Normal Distributions
Journal Title: International Journal of Advanced Computer Science & Applications - Year 2018, Vol 9, Issue 12
Abstract
The proposed work is to analyse the user’s behaviour in web access. Worldwide, the web users are browsing through different websites every second. Aim of this paper is to identify the behaviour of user's in a time bound using an Expectation Maximization (EM) algorithm and the maximum likelihood estimates of the model parameters. A novel approach based on Mixture normal distribution is used to discuss the percentage of user along with web page frequency.
